Hi all. I had a background image on my imac. On a recent "restart", the background is now all white but the image is still selected in the "system preferences". In fact, if I restart, it shows the bg image right before the screen goes dark.

Is something else putting the white screen over my image then ?

Resolved !

Duuhh.. I went backwards to see what I installed, last to first.. I had installed "InstantShot" screen grabber and had the "show background info" preference checked.. (Why ? Dunno..)

But I unchecked it and bingo.. Back to normal...
